Garden City, KS vs Ottawa, KS
Garden City, KS and Ottawa, KS have a very similar cost of living, with only a 4% difference in their overall index. Garden City scores 76 while Ottawa scores 74 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Garden City is $990/month compared to $949/month in Ottawa — a 4%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Ottawa is more affordable at $165,700 median vs $186,200.
Median household income in Garden City is $72,511 compared to $64,655 in Ottawa (+12.2%). While Garden City is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Garden City spend roughly 16.4% of their income on rent, less than the 17.6% in Ottawa.
